Cold triggered kill switch
Kill switch consists of RNA thermometer (BBa_K115002), relE (BBa_K185000), and relB (BBa_K185048), aiming to prevent environmental contamination from the engineered bacteria through a cold-triggered toxin system. The toxin RelE shuts down protein synthesis and causes the death of microbe by cleaving mRNA within the ribosomal A site [1]. The antitoxin RelB counteracts RelE and thereby the inhibits cleavage of mRNA by RelE [2]. In addition, the RNA thermometer mediates expression at a temperature near 37℃ (body temperature), but not at 27℃ (room temperature).Only when the temperature reaches human body temperature can RelB be expressed. When the engineered bacteria get out of human body, temperature drops, inhibiting expression of the antitoxin RelB, and the bacteria die of the excessive toxin RelE, preventing contamination.
